一种带孔箔聚焦可重复运行的分离腔振荡器

A repeatedly operating splitcavity oscillator with hole foilfocused beam

  • 摘要: 设计了一种有孔箔聚焦电子束的高功率分离腔振荡器,并对其进行了理论和数值研究。这种器件采用孔箔聚焦电子束,可以增加重复运行的次数,有效延长导电薄膜的寿命,而且不需要外加磁场聚焦电子束,波束相互作用区短,功率容量大,结构简单,输出信号稳定。还设计了电子束收集极来减小反射电子对器件的影响。对同一器件使用不同电压和电流的电子束,可以得到从50~900MW功率的微波输出。

     

    Abstract: A repeatedly operating splitcavity oscillator with conducting foils with hole on fool for focusing the electronic beam is presented. An equilibrium equation for foilfocused electron beam is deyived, and the collector of electron beam is designed, Which can generate 50MW to 900MW of output power without change parameters of system.
